Layered Brownies

21 ingredients
6 steps

Ingredients

  • FOR THE BROWNIES:
  • 1 cup Butter, Melted
  • 2 cups Sugar
  • 2 teaspoons Vanilla
  • 4 whole Eggs
  • 3/4 cups Hershey's Cocoa
  • 1 cup Flour
  • 1/2 teaspoons Baking Powder
  • 1/4 teaspoons Salt
  • _____
  • FOR THE FROSTING:
  • 1 stick Butter Or Margarine, At Room Temperature
  • 1 package Cream Cheese, At Room Temperature
  • 1 teaspoon Vanilla
  • 1 pound Powdered Sugar
  • _____
  • FOR THE GLAZE:
  • 1 ounce, weight Semi Sweet Chocolate Melted
  • 1/2 sticks Butter Or Margarine, Melted
  • 1 cup Powdered Sugar
  • 2 Tablespoons Evaporated Milk, Or More As Needed

Directions

  1. 1
    Brownies:
  2. 2
    Heat oven to 325-350 degrees. Grease a 13x9 baking pan. Stir together the butter, sugar, and vanilla. Beat in eggs one at a time. Add cocoa, flour, baking powder, and salt; beat until well blended. Pour batter into the pan and bake for 30-35 minutes or until brownies begin to pull away from the sides and a toothpick tester comes out clean. Cool completely.
  3. 3
    Cream Cheese Frosting:
  4. 4
    Beat together the butter, cream cheese, and vanilla. Add the powdered sugar 1 cup at a time until you have used it all and the frosting is smooth. Pour over the cooled brownies and chill.
  5. 5
    Chocolate Glaze:
  6. 6
    Melt chocolate and butter in a double boiler. Mix with powdered sugar and add milk one tablespoon (2-4 tablespoons total) at a time. Try not to make the glaze too wet. Drizzle over brownies when well mixed.
